> After 7-8 years of using CB, this one really has me baffled.
> 
> I am refereeing Through the Ages game and 2 of the players were arguing 
> about which card was played because they each saw a different card show 
> up on the board. I was about ready to tell the less experienced player 
> that he must be blind (in nicer terms of course).....I decided to have 
> him send me a copy of his board image and wanted him to do it at 
> half-scale so the file would be smaller. Much to my surprise, when I 
> changed my view of the board to Half Scale, a different card showed up 
> in place of the one that was seen when viewed at Full Scale.
> I have attached files showing the board at Full and Half Scale. (for 
> the purposes of the attachment sent with this message, I edited the Full 
> Scale image so that it is half size. The green card toward the upper 
> right of the board is the one in question)
> 
> Anyone have a clue how this happens?
